Hallo Boris,

am 08.03.2020 um 12:28 Uhr schrieb Boris Kirkorowicz <[email protected]>:

> Hallo,
>
> Am 08.03.20 um 11:11 schrieb Franklin Schiftan:
>> am 08.03.2020 um 09:31 Uhr schrieb Boris Kirkorowicz
>> <[email protected]>:
>>> Kann man so eine WENN-Funktion vielleicht auch in Writer
>>> einbauen, so nach der Art "=WENN(<Ersatzrad>=1;"Das "<Name>"
>>>  verfügt über ein Ersatzrad";""), oder geht das nicht?
>>
>> Ja, natürlich geht das, genau so, über bedingte Felder.
>
> "genau so" ist wohl nicht ganz so genau, jedenfalls wollte es
> mir nicht glücken.

Na ja, im Prinzip ... ;-)

> Per Suchmaschine bin ich dann auf versteckten Text und bedingten
> Text gestoßen, doch da finde ich nur die Erwähnung, dass es geht,
> aber nicht wie. Ein Beispiel wäre nett gewesen, habe ich aber
> nicht hinreichend konkret gefunden. Folgendes habe ich probiert:
>
> Einfügen → Feldbefehl → weitere Feldbefehle → Funktionen →
> Bedingter Text: Bedingung: Fahrzeugliste.Typen.Ersatzrad == 1
> Dann: verfügt über ein Ersatzrad Sonst: stehen lassen!
>
> Ergebnis: egal, was im Feld "Ersatzrad" steht, wird immer der
> Dann-Text angezogen. Irgendwie ist es nicht ganz das, was ich
> erzielen möchte -was mache ich falsch, wie geht es richtig?

Also hier funktioniert folgendes ... aber auch noch diverses andere:

https://fraschi.lima-city.de/index.php/s/F5w6WXLBe4EZTSL

Da ich nicht weiß, wie ich die Felder als reinen Text (ohne dass sie
gleich - schon in der Zwischenablage - mit Datenbankinhalten gefüllt
werden) kopieren kann, leider nur als Screenshot-Bild. Ich hoffe Du
kannst trotzdem was damit anfangen.

Erläuterung dazu:
Schreibe den Inhalt des Feldes 'Vorname1' und nur, wenn das Feld
'Vorname1' nicht leer ist, dann füge noch ein Blank ein, bevor
anschließend der Inhalt des Feldes 'Name1' geschrieben wird. Damit
wird erreicht, dass bei fehlendem Vorname der Nachname direkt bündig
und nicht erst nach einem dann völlig unnötigen Leerzeichen
geschrieben wird.
Wenn das Feld 'Name2' nicht leer ist, dann ergänze noch
' und Herr ' sowie den Inhalt der Felder 'Vorname2' und 'Name2'.
Dabei brauche ich beim Vorname2 die Wenn-Abfrage wie beim Vorname1
nicht mehr, da alle Vorname2 gefüllt sind. Außerdem ist es bei zwei
Personen generell so, dass als Person1 die weibliche und als Person2
die männliche Person eingegeben ist, daher kann der Text fest ' und
Herr ' lauten .... sonst müsste hier natürlich auch noch eine
Geschlechter-Abfrage erfolgen.

--
 ..... und tschuess

               Franklin

-- 
Liste abmelden mit E-Mail an: [email protected]
Probleme? 
https://de.libreoffice.org/hilfe-kontakt/mailing-listen/abmeldung-liste/
Tipps zu Listenmails: https://wiki.documentfoundation.org/Netiquette/de
Listenarchiv: https://listarchives.libreoffice.org/de/users/
Datenschutzerklärung: https://www.documentfoundation.org/privacy

Antwort per Email an